What Are Lab Created Diamonds?

Lab-created diamonds, also known as synthetic or cultured diamonds, are real diamonds produced in controlled laboratory settings. They share the same chemical composition, physical properties, and optical characteristics as natural diamonds. The primary methods used to create these diamonds are:

  1. High Pressure High Temperature (HPHT): This method mimics the natural conditions under which diamonds form deep within the Earth. By applying intense pressure and heat to carbon sources, lab-grown diamonds are created that are virtually indistinguishable from their natural counterparts.
  2. Chemical Vapor Deposition (CVD): This innovative technique involves breaking down carbon-rich gas into hydrogen and carbon atoms, which then deposit on a diamond seed, allowing layers of diamond to form. This process is also more environmentally friendly than traditional mining.

What is Cubic Zirconia?

Cubic zirconia (CZ) is a synthetic material that is often used as a diamond substitute. While it may resemble a diamond in appearance, its composition and characteristics differ significantly. Cubic zirconia is made from zirconium dioxide, a crystalline substance that is created through a process of melting and stabilizing.

Characteristics of Cubic Zirconia

  • Appearance: CZ is typically flawless and can be produced in various colors. However, its brilliance can sometimes appear overly colorful due to high dispersion, which results in a "rainbow effect" under certain lighting conditions.
  • Durability: Cubic zirconia rates between 8 to 8.5 on the Mohs hardness scale, making it less durable than diamonds (which score a perfect 10). This means CZ can scratch and become cloudy over time, requiring more frequent cleaning and care.
  • Cost: CZ is significantly cheaper than lab-created diamonds, often costing just a fraction of the price. While this can make CZ an attractive option for budget-conscious consumers, it lacks the value retention associated with genuine diamonds.

Lab Created Diamonds vs. Cubic Zirconia: The Key Differences

Understanding the differences between lab-created diamonds and cubic zirconia is crucial for making an informed decision. Below, we outline the primary distinctions:

1. Composition and Structure

  • Lab Created Diamonds: Composed of pure carbon, lab-grown diamonds have the same atomic structure as natural diamonds, making them identical in terms of physical and chemical properties.
  • Cubic Zirconia: Made from zirconium dioxide, CZ does not share the same composition as diamonds and lacks the crystalline structure that gives diamonds their brilliance.

2. Hardness and Durability

  • Lab Created Diamonds: Scoring a perfect 10 on the Mohs hardness scale, lab-grown diamonds are incredibly durable and resistant to scratching.
  • Cubic Zirconia: With a hardness rating of 8-8.5, CZ is more susceptible to scratches and may require more frequent cleaning and maintenance.

3. Brilliance and Sparkle

  • Lab Created Diamonds: Known for their exceptional brilliance and sparkle, lab-grown diamonds reflect light in a way that creates a sophisticated shine, fire, and scintillation.
  • Cubic Zirconia: While CZ can exhibit a colorful sparkle due to its high dispersion, it lacks the depth and complexity of light reflection found in lab-grown diamonds.

4. Cost and Value

  • Lab Created Diamonds: Although more affordable than natural diamonds, lab-grown diamonds hold significant value and can appreciate over time when compared to CZ.
  • Cubic Zirconia: CZ is inexpensive and widely available but offers little to no resale value. If you invest in a piece with CZ, you’re primarily paying for the setting rather than the stone itself.

1. Are lab-grown diamonds real diamonds?

Yes, lab-grown diamonds are real diamonds. They have the same physical, chemical, and optical properties as natural diamonds.

2. How can I tell if a diamond is lab-grown?

Lab-grown diamonds can be identified through certification, as they will be graded by organizations like IGI. Additionally, specialized equipment can differentiate lab-grown from natural diamonds.

3. How durable are lab-grown diamonds compared to cubic zirconia?

Lab-grown diamonds are significantly more durable, scoring a 10 on the Mohs scale, while cubic zirconia scores between 8 and 8.5.
